Colwyn Bay to Llanwrtyd by train

A train trip from Colwyn Bay to Llanwrtyd takes about 5hrs 18 mins on average, covering roughly 82 miles (132 kilometres). With around 3 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£22.70,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Colwyn Bay to Llanwrtyd start from as little as £22.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Colwyn Bay to Llanwrtyd are available for £63.70 one way

Facilities and Ticketing Options

Colwyn Bay station is well-equipped to cater to the needs of every traveler. Whether you're catching an early train or returning late, the station's ticket office ensures you can purchase or collect tickets with ease during its operational hours: from 06:15 to 19:20 on weekdays and 09:10 to 16:40 on Sundays. Ticket machines that are accessible and user-friendly compliment the in-person services offered, and they're conveniently located next to the booking office. Accepted payment methods include cash and cards, ensuring flexibility for all passengers.

Accessibility is a key feature, with step-free access throughout the station, complemented by lifts connecting both platforms. The helpful staff are available for assistance, and you can even request travel assistance up to 2 hours prior to your journey start. This makes the station accommodating for individuals with varying needs, ensuring everyone can travel with confidence.

A Well-Connected Hub

Beyond the confines of the station, you'll find a plethora of transport options to continue your journey seamlessly. The rail replacement bus service conveniently operates from the station car park, stepping in during service disruptions. For those preferring road travel, taxis are readily available at the front of the station.

Public transport enthusiasts can benefit from a Colwyn Bay PlusBus ticket, which offers unlimited bus travel around the town at a discounted rate when purchased with a train ticket. This makes exploring the local area both economical and simple.

Facilities at Llanwrtyd Station

Though compact, Llanwrtyd station offers essential amenities tailored for a user-friendly and accessible experience. It's important to note that there is no ticket office or ticket machines available at the station. Travelers should ensure they purchase tickets in advance or through online options ready before arriving. For those who rely on smartcards, this station doesn't support smartcard transactions or validations. However, there's an induction loop installed, ensuring that audio announcements are accessible to those with hearing aids. While the station lacks 24-hour staff support, there's a helpline available to assist travelers with their needs.

Accessibility and Support

Llanwrtyd station is designed to cater to travelers of varying mobility. It features step-free access to one of its platforms, with a ramp and foot crossing available for the other, classified under Category B2. This ensures that passengers even with limited mobility can use the station with greater ease. There's seating available, and though the station is without a physical waiting room, passengers can still find places to sit and rest. While there are no accessible toilets on-site, the station remains committed to being as inclusive as possible for travelers.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

For those looking to explore beyond Llanwrtyd, the station provides straightforward access to broader transport networks. During rail disruptions, a rail replacement bus service is stationed at the entrance, poised to continue your journey seamlessly. Although there are no bicycle hire facilities at the station, the nearby picturesque roads and trails serve as an open invitation for cyclists bringing their own equipment to explore.
